Allon Mureinik has uploaded a new change for review.

Change subject: core: Remove unused GetVmsByVmTemplateGuidQuery
......................................................................

core: Remove unused GetVmsByVmTemplateGuidQuery

GetVmsByVmTemplateGuidQuery is not used anywhere in the code, and
hence should be removed.

This patch removes the following:
1. The unused GetVmsByVmTemplateGuidQuery class.
2. The GetVmsByVmTemplateGuidParameters class used by the
   aforementioned query class. All its meaningful methods (i.e., getId()
   and the constructor from Guid were pulled up to
   GetVmTemplatesDisksParameters which used to extend it.
3. The GetVmsByVmTemplateGuid constant in VdcQueryType
   corresponding to the removed class.

Change-Id: Ieef493712c75bc386dce066f9774ffe83c1be8fa
Signed-off-by: Allon Mureinik <amure...@redhat.com>
---
D 
back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/GetVmsByVmTemplateGuidQuery.java
M 
back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/GetVmTemplatesDisksParameters.java
D 
back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/GetVmsByVmTemplateGuidParameters.java
M 
back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/VdcQueryType.java
4 files changed, 9 insertions(+), 42 deletions(-)


  git pull ssh://gerrit.ovirt.org:29418/ovirt-engine refs/changes/81/13281/1

diff --git 
a/back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/GetVmsByVmTemplateGuidQuery.java
 
b/back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/GetVmsByVmTemplateGuidQuery.java
deleted file mode 100644
index 911a4cd..0000000
--- 
a/back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/GetVmsByVmTemplateGuidQuery.java
+++ /dev/null
@@ -1,17 +0,0 @@
-package org.ovirt.engine.core.bll;
-
-import org.ovirt.engine.core.common.queries.*;
-import org.ovirt.engine.core.dal.dbbroker.*;
-
-public class GetVmsByVmTemplateGuidQuery<P extends 
GetVmsByVmTemplateGuidParameters> extends QueriesCommandBase<P> {
-    public GetVmsByVmTemplateGuidQuery(P parameters) {
-        super(parameters);
-    }
-
-    @Override
-    protected void executeQueryCommand() {
-        getQueryReturnValue().setReturnValue(DbFacade.getInstance()
-                .getVmDao()
-                .getAllWithTemplate(getParameters().getId()));
-    }
-}
diff --git 
a/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/GetVmTemplatesDisksParameters.java
 
b/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/GetVmTemplatesDisksParameters.java
index 6d47d00..a59708c 100644
--- 
a/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/GetVmTemplatesDisksParameters.java
+++ 
b/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/GetVmTemplatesDisksParameters.java
@@ -1,14 +1,19 @@
 package org.ovirt.engine.core.common.queries;
 
-import org.ovirt.engine.core.compat.*;
+import org.ovirt.engine.core.compat.Guid;
 
-public class GetVmTemplatesDisksParameters extends 
GetVmsByVmTemplateGuidParameters {
-    private static final long serialVersionUID = -4340274643795202346L;
+public class GetVmTemplatesDisksParameters extends VdcQueryParametersBase {
+    private static final long serialVersionUID = 4859370588871811757L;
+    private Guid id = new Guid();
 
     public GetVmTemplatesDisksParameters(Guid vmTemplateId) {
-        super(vmTemplateId);
+        id = vmTemplateId;
     }
 
     public GetVmTemplatesDisksParameters() {
     }
+
+    public Guid getId() {
+        return id;
+    }
 }
diff --git 
a/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/GetVmsByVmTemplateGuidParameters.java
 
b/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/GetVmsByVmTemplateGuidParameters.java
deleted file mode 100644
index 5183756..0000000
--- 
a/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/GetVmsByVmTemplateGuidParameters.java
+++ /dev/null
@@ -1,20 +0,0 @@
-package org.ovirt.engine.core.common.queries;
-
-import org.ovirt.engine.core.compat.*;
-
-public class GetVmsByVmTemplateGuidParameters extends VdcQueryParametersBase {
-    private static final long serialVersionUID = -4308515803583157101L;
-
-    public GetVmsByVmTemplateGuidParameters(Guid id) {
-        _id = id;
-    }
-
-    private Guid _id = new Guid();
-
-    public Guid getId() {
-        return _id;
-    }
-
-    public GetVmsByVmTemplateGuidParameters() {
-    }
-}
diff --git 
a/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/VdcQueryType.java
 
b/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/VdcQueryType.java
index 461e136..2ff8fd5 100644
--- 
a/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/VdcQueryType.java
+++ 
b/back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/queries/VdcQueryType.java
@@ -77,7 +77,6 @@
     IsVmTemlateWithSameNameExist(VdcQueryAuthType.User),
     GetVmTemplate(VdcQueryAuthType.User),
     GetAllVmTemplates(VdcQueryAuthType.User),
-    GetVmsByVmTemplateGuid,
     GetVmTemplatesDisks(VdcQueryAuthType.User),
     GetVmTemplatesByStoragePoolId,
     GetVmTemplatesByImageGuid,


--
To view, visit http://gerrit.ovirt.org/13281
To unsubscribe, visit http://gerrit.ovirt.org/settings

Gerrit-MessageType: newchange
Gerrit-Change-Id: Ieef493712c75bc386dce066f9774ffe83c1be8fa
Gerrit-PatchSet: 1
Gerrit-Project: ovirt-engine
Gerrit-Branch: master
Gerrit-Owner: Allon Mureinik <amure...@redhat.com>
_______________________________________________
Engine-patches mailing list
Engine-patches@ovirt.org
http://lists.ovirt.org/mailman/listinfo/engine-patches

Reply via email to